Analysis of movement in pace and tölt in the Icelandic horse

The Icelandic horse is a gaited horse breed and in addition to walk, trot and gallop it has the ability to tölt and pace. These two gaits are from a biomechanical standpoint very similar and it is therefore not always easy to distinguish between them. The aim of this thesis was to objectively measure the major spatial and temporal variables that characterize the gaits tölt and pace. High quality horses were compared to low quality horses in tölt and pace and objective measurements of these gaits were compared to subjective assessments of judges. Simultaneous kinematic analysis and a subjective evaluation was carried out for pace and various speeds in tölt. Nineteen sound Icelandic horses in tölt and 49 horses in pace were evaluated and measured on a straight track. Each run was judged by two international certified judges and data was obtained with a high speed video camera (200 Hz) and inertial motion sensors. Footfall events were then determined and noted from the video footage. Attributes such as beat, stride length, stride frequency, speed, suspension and the ratio between stance phases of the frontlimbs and hindlimbs were analyzed and compared to subjectively scored data Horses in high quality tölt (score ≥ 9) had a much higher range of speed, compared to horses in low quality tölt (score ≤ 7.5), 2.7 m/s – 9.14 m/s and 3.31 m/s – 6.23 m/s, respectively and a greater ability to increase stride length. Beat was measured as the time interval between the contact of ipsilateral limbs (lateral advanced placement: LAP) whereas 25% is a perfect four beat. The horses in high quality tölt also had a clearer four beat and moreover, kept the clear four beat throughout the speed range (Mean LAP = 24.8% ± 2.3%). Whereas the low quality tölt had a more lateral movement and became pacier with increased speed (Mean LAP 16.8% ± 2.9%). High quality tölt also had shorter stance durations of the front limbs compared to hindlimbs than low quality horses, especially in slow speeds. The data from the additional subjectively estimated scores for beat, stride length in high speed and speed capacity show a fairly high correlation with measured variables in tölt, but scores for stride length in slow tölt did not. High quality pace (score ≥ 9) had a slightly higher average speed and stride length when compared with low quality pace (score ≤ 7.5). On the other hand there was no significant difference for LAP, LAL (lateral advanced lift off), stride frequency and suspension between the two groups. Suspension increased with speed and stride length, and had a negative correlation with LAP. On the other hand, LAP had not a significant correlation with increased speed. For LAP the mean value for the highest score for beat was 12.53% ± 2.41. There were only weak correlations between scores for beat and stride length and the measured variables. The correlation between scores for suspension and measured suspension was very low and non-significant in pace. Only scores for speed capacity had a high correlation with actual measured speed. The results suggest that definition of tölt is clear and the Icelandic horse can tölt with a clear four beat at various speeds and according to the evaluation the judges can in most cases correctly evaluate the beat, but the accuracy could be improved. The results regarding pace suggest that there are some inconsistencies between the description of the gait and the objectively and subjectively attained results for beat and suspension. It also seems that the subjective evaluation of the beat and suspension has its limitations.
